LSU Women’s Basketball Makes Third Consecutive Elite Eight Appearance.

 

The LSU Tigers continue to cement their status as a powerhouse in women’s college basketball, securing their third straight trip to the Elite Eight in the NCAA Tournament. Led by head coach Kim Mulkey, LSU has proven to be one of the most consistent and dominant programs in the country.

 

This year’s run has been fueled by a combination of veteran leadership and young talent. Star players like Angel Reese and Flau’jae Johnson have been instrumental in LSU’s success, delivering clutch performances on both ends of the court. Reese, a double-double machine, has been a dominant force in the paint, while Johnson’s versatility has provided a significant spark. The Tigers’ depth, defensive intensity, and high-powered offense have made them a nightmare for opponents throughout the tournament.

 

LSU’s journey to the Elite Eight has been anything but easy, with hard-fought wins against tough competition. Their ability to rise to the occasion in high-pressure moments speaks volumes about the program’s resilience and winning mentality. Mulkey’s coaching experience and fiery leadership continue to be key factors in LSU’s tournament success, as she has molded the team into a championship-caliber squad.

 

This marks another step forward for a program that captured the national title in 2023. The Tigers now stand one win away from a second straight Final Four appearance, a testament to their growth and sustained excellence.
